Hot Flashes Treatment Options: The Definitive Evidence-Based Guide
Hot flashes, the hallmark symptom of the menopause transition, affect a majority of women worldwide. Characterized by sudden, intense feelings of heat, sweating, and flushing, they are more than a mere inconvenience; they are a significant disruptor of sleep, mood, and overall quality of life. For many, these vasomotor symptoms (VMS) persist for years, underscoring the critical need for effective, personalized management strategies. This guide synthesizes the latest clinical research to provide a comprehensive, evidence-based overview of the full spectrum of hot flashes treatment options, from hormonal therapies to cutting-edge non-hormonal prescriptions and proven lifestyle interventions.
Understanding Hot Flashes: The Core of Vasomotor Symptoms
Hot flashes are the most pronounced symptom of the complex physiological shift that occurs during perimenopause and menopause. They are driven by the hypothalamus—the body’s thermostat—becoming more sensitive to subtle changes in core body temperature as estrogen levels fluctuate and decline.
Why Hot Flashes Matter
While often dismissed, the impact of hot flashes is profound. Research indicates they are most severe in the first four to seven years of the menopause transition but can persist for more than a decade. They directly cause night sweats, leading to chronic sleep disruption. This sleep deprivation cascades into other common menopausal challenges: mood fluctuations, cognitive changes (often described as “brain fog”), irritability, and fatigue. Furthermore, the experience of unpredictable, disruptive symptoms can significantly affect social well-being and self-esteem. Recognizing hot flashes as a legitimate medical concern is the first step toward reclaiming comfort and control.
The Science Behind the Heat
The primary driver is estrogen’s interaction with the brain’s thermoregulatory center. As estrogen levels become erratic and fall, the hypothalamus’s temperature “neutral zone” narrows. This means even minor triggers—a warm room, a sip of coffee, a moment of stress—can cause the brain to misinterpret the body as overheated. It then initiates a cooling response: blood vessels near the skin dilate (causing flushing and the sensation of heat), and sweat glands activate to cool the body down. This process is not purely physical; it is intricately linked with the neuroendocrine system, which is why treatments targeting brain chemicals (like serotonin and norepinephrine) can be effective.
The Gold Standard: Estrogen-Based Hormone Therapy (HT)
According to a major 2023 review in The BMJ, estrogen-based hormonal therapies remain the most effective treatment for vasomotor symptoms and other menopausal effects like genitourinary discomfort.
Effectiveness and Safety Profile
For healthy women under 60 and within 10 years of menopause onset, systemic HT (estrogen alone or estrogen plus progesterone for those with a uterus) has a generally favorable benefit-risk ratio. It is highly effective at reducing both the frequency and severity of hot flashes and night sweats. The key to safety is individualization: the lowest effective dose for the shortest duration needed to manage quality-of-life symptoms is the guiding principle. A thorough discussion with a healthcare provider about personal and family medical history is essential to identify any contraindications, such as a history of certain cancers, blood clots, stroke, or liver disease.
Forms of Administration
- Oral: Pills are common and effective.
- Transdermal: Patches, gels, and sprays. These bypass the liver and may pose a lower risk of blood clots for some women.
- Vaginal: Low-dose creams, tablets, or rings. These are primarily for local genitourinary symptoms but can be part of a systemic treatment plan.
Evidence-Based Non-Hormonal Treatment Options
For women who cannot or prefer not to use hormone therapy, a robust array of non-hormonal options exists. The 2023 position statement from The North American Menopause Society (NAMS) provides a clear, evidence-graded roadmap for these treatments.
Level I: Recommended Prescription Therapies
These options have “good and consistent scientific evidence” supporting their use for VMS.
- Selective Serotonin/Norepinephrine Reuptake Inhibitors (SSRIs/SNRIs): Low doses of medications like paroxetine, escitalopram, and venlafaxine can reduce hot flash frequency by 40-60%. They are often a first-line non-hormonal prescription.
- Gabapentinoids (Gabapentin, Pregabalin): Particularly effective for night sweats. They work by modulating nerve activity and are usually taken at bedtime.
- Fezolinetant (Veozah): A newly approved, groundbreaking treatment. It is a neurokinin 3 (NK3) receptor antagonist that works directly in the brain’s thermoregulatory center to calm overactive neurons, offering a targeted, non-hormonal approach.
- Oxybutynin: An anticholinergic medication, typically used for overactive bladder, that has shown efficacy for VMS.
Level I: Recommended Mind-Body Therapies
These behavioral interventions are powerful tools with no pharmacological side effects.
- Cognitive Behavioral Therapy (CBT): CBT for menopause does not stop hot flashes but profoundly changes how one perceives and responds to them. It reduces the distress and interference caused by symptoms, improves sleep, and lowers reported hot flash burden.
Clinical Hypnosis: Specialized hypnosis protocols for hot flashes have demonstrated significant reductions in frequency and severity by promoting deep relaxation and altering the perception of heat.
Lifestyle and Behavioral Strategies (Levels II-III Evidence)
These foundational strategies support overall health and can moderate symptoms.
- Weight Loss: NAMS notes that weight loss may reduce hot flashes. Excess weight acts as an insulator and can influence hormone metabolism. Our Menopause Diet Guide explores evidence-based nutrition strategies that support weight management and metabolic health.
- Layered Clothing & Cooling Techniques: Practical, immediate relief. Use fans, cool drinks, and moisture-wicking bedding.
- Trigger Identification: Common triggers include caffeine, alcohol, spicy foods, and stress. A symptom diary can help identify personal triggers.
Approaches with Limited or Inconsistent Evidence
The NAMS statement advises that the following are not recommended specifically for hot flashes due to insufficient evidence: paced respiration (as a standalone therapy), soy isoflavones, black cohosh, and other botanical supplements (see our Evidence-Based Guide to Menopause Supplements for a detailed review). Stellate ganglion block, a procedural intervention, is noted but requires more research.
Creating Your Personalised Treatment Plan
Effective management is not one-size-fits-all. It requires a collaborative, symptom-driven approach with your healthcare provider.
The Individualized Decision-Making Process
- Assessment: Document your symptoms (frequency, severity, triggers, impact on sleep/life). Review your full health history.
- Goal Setting: Determine your treatment goals. Is it complete elimination of flashes, better sleep, or simply reducing their intensity to a manageable level?
- Risk-Benefit Discussion: With your provider, weigh the benefits of symptom relief against any potential risks of treatment options based on your age, time since menopause, and personal health profile.
- Start and Monitor: Begin with one intervention, often a foundational lifestyle change paired with a primary treatment (e.g., CBT + a prescription if needed). Allow time for it to work and schedule follow-ups to assess efficacy and adjust the plan.
